Fishing so far this year has been very erratic. It started out very good with wahoo then slowed to just ok fishing last week with a pick of yellowfin , dolphin and some smaller wahoo last week. Bottom fishing for snapper has been excellent everyday with yelloweyes , buttons and black snapper. This week we expected great fishing with the falling moon and were greeted yesterday with excellent fishing with 5 yellowfins (biggest 56lbs) and 2 wahoo (76 and 64 lbs). Today we expected the same but was alot slower with just a bunch of small tuna. Back at it tomorrow . Hottest bait for both the yellowfins and wahoo has been a 2 lb trolling weight with a 20 foot shock leader followed by 130 lb mono with a horse bally (blue and white islander on top).
